Parties' current employers and Social Security numbers to be containedin certain pleadings and decrees.

452.312. 1. Every petition for dissolution of marriage or legalseparation, every motion for modification of a decree respectingmaintenance or support, and every petition or motion for support of a minorchild shall contain the last four digits of the Social Security number ofthe petitioner or movant, if a person, and the last four digits of theSocial Security number of the respondent. The name and address of thepetitioner's and respondent's current employer shall be provided andretained in the same manner as required under section 509.520, RSMo.

2. Every responsive pleading to a petition for dissolution ofmarriage or legal separation, motion for modification of a decreerespecting maintenance or support, and petition or motion for support of aminor child shall contain the name and address of the current employer andthe last four digits of the Social Security number of the respondent, ifthe respondent is a person.

3. Every decree dissolving a marriage, every order modifying aprevious decree of dissolution or divorce, and every order for support of aminor child shall contain the last four digits of the Social Securitynumbers of the parties, if disclosed by the pleadings.

4. The full Social Security number of each party and each child shallbe retained in the manner required by section 509.520, RSMo.

(L. 1984 H.B. 1275, A.L. 2009 H.B. 481)
